My biggest tip for 2026
Stop signing up for every site that offers you a “100% match bonus”. Most of them have wagering requirements that are a nightmare. I did the math on one offer from a smaller site. It was 40x wagering on the bonus amount. You deposit £20. You get £20 bonus. You need to wager £800 before you can withdraw anything. For a casual player? That’s a month of play. I’d rather have a smaller bonus with 10x wagering. Or no wagering at all, like PlayOJO does.
The best online gambling 2026 sites are the ones that don’t hide these terms in a wall of text. If the T&Cs are written in size 8 font and require a magnifying glass, walk away. There are too many good options now to settle for rubbish.
Responsible stuff (yeah, I have to say it)
I’m not a saint. I’ve lost a few hundred quid in a single night before. It happens. But I’ve learned to set limits. Every proper site now lets you set a deposit limit right when you sign up. Do it. Set it to £50 or £100 a week. If you hit the limit, you’re done for the week. It stops the stupid decisions. Also, GamStop is a thing. If you feel like you’re losing control, use it. It blocks you from all UKGC sites for a period. No shame in that.

What is a crash game?
It’s a game where a multiplier starts at 1x and increases. You have to cash out before it “crashes”. If you don’t, you lose your bet. It’s simple, fast, and addictive. Popular variants include “Space Wars” at 888 and “JetX” at a few others. The house edge is usually around 3-5%, which is better than most slots.
